## Auth

Quick heads-up for reviewers: the spoolhub service doesn't do user auth — every print job request just needs a service key checked by the Inkmoor gateway middleware. Flag any PR that bypasses that middleware. For running the test suite locally, use the dev-environment key below.

app token of fajop-fahif = qvz4-AnML

Routing looks correct, but the fallback timing is load-bearing here: if the Lanterly app isn't installed, we wait before bouncing to the web route, and that delay interacts with the attribution window. Please don't tweak one without the other — they were tuned together after the Q2 regressions. For reference, the relevant values are listed below.

tuning constants:
RATE_LIMITS = {
    "wenwyn": 5,
    "druael": 1,
}

# Break-Glass Access — InvoForge Renderer

Plugin authors normally interact with the InvoForge PDF renderer through the sandboxed plugin API only. Break-glass access exists solely for incidents where a malformed plugin corrupts the render queue and the sandbox cannot be reached. Request approval from the on-call steward first; all break-glass sessions are logged and reviewed within 24 hours. Once approval is granted, unlock the emergency console using the recovery passphrase that appears immediately below.

recovery phrase for yawif-hahif: druys-kelius-ralax-raliel

The legacy ORM layer (internally called Mudroom) is mid-refactor: we're replacing the old active-record classes with repository interfaces, and plugin authors should target the new interfaces only. Direct model mutation still works today but will be removed in the v9 cycle, so avoid it in new code. Migration shims exist for the common query patterns, and Dario's team reviews plugin PRs weekly. The interface reference, deprecation timeline, and example migrations are all collected on the internal page here.

wiki page, baguf-kahap: https://confluence.tolvaqsys.internal/browse/display/projects/8d5f528f

Subject: Key rotation for MergeWell dedupe service

Team,

As part of quarterly hygiene, we rotated the credentials for MergeWell, the service that deduplicates customer records before they sync into Orbitdesk. The old key stops working Friday at noon. If you run manual dedupe jobs from the support console, update your saved configuration before then. Nothing else changes — endpoints and batch limits stay the same. The new key for the MergeWell internal API is below.

API key for bageg-kajef: vxb2-ss